Lily Collins has shared another photo of her newborn daughter following her birth announcement causing a massive debate online.
Last week, the 35-year-old Emily in Paris star shared the announcement on Instagram that she and her screenwriter husband, Charlie McDowell, 41, had welcomed their daughter named Tove Jane McDowell via surrogacy.
Sharing a picture of the newborn, Collins shared the news on Instagram writing: "Words will never express our endless gratitude for our incredible surrogate and everyone who helped us along the way.

"We love you to the moon and back again…"
Collins and McDowell, however, were met with an avalanche of unexpected criticism from social media commentators who, for some strange reason, took umbrage with their decision to use a surrogate.
One outraged Twitter user claimed they'd 'never forgive y’all for normalising commercial surrogacy btw', while another complained about surrogacy becoming a 'new trend for celebrities', calling it 'disgusting'.

Thankfully, the unsettling criticism towards Collins was challenged by a number of people on the same platform, with one person writing: "I need you all to stop speaking on people who you know nothing about."
Another person wrote: "Everyone should stop having a go at Lily Collins for using a surrogate — it’s entirely her choice."
Since then, Collins has shared another photo of the tot.

Taking to her Instagram Story this afternoon (4 February), she reposted a snap originally posted on McDowell's story of her pushing little Tove in a pushchair with two red heart emojis.
"Utter bliss," she captioned the repost.
One of Collin's biggest defenders was McDowell, who also took to the comments of his wife’s post to defend her, writing: "Thank you for all the kind messages and love. We are overjoyed and very grateful."

"In regards to the unkind messages about surrogacy and our path to having a baby - it’s ok to not be an expert on surrogacy. It’s ok to not know why someone might need a surrogate to have a child. It’s ok to not know the motivations of a surrogate regardless of what you assume.
And it’s ok to spend less time spewing hateful words into the world, especially in regards to a beautiful baby girl who has brought a lot of love into people’s lives."
He concluded his message by saying: "That’s all for now because she just pooped and I need to change her diaper."
